How to prepare for a job interview at Thomas Search
β¨Know Your Systems Engineering Stuff
Make sure you brush up on the latest trends and technologies in systems engineering. Be ready to discuss your previous projects and how they relate to the role. This shows that you're not just a leader, but also a hands-on expert.
β¨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ully led teams in the past. Think about challenges you've faced and how you motivated your team to overcome them. This will demonstrate your capability as a Principal Systems Engineering Team Leader.
β¨Understand the Companyβs Vision
Research the organisation's recent projects and innovations in defence R&D. Being able to discuss how your experience aligns with their goals will show that you're genuinely interested and invested in their mission.
β¨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, project timelines, and future innovations. This not only shows your enthusiasm for the role but also helps you gauge if the company culture is the right fit for you.
